Toccoa native serving duty on guided-missile destroyer USS Sterett

240112-N-VM650-1242 SOUTH CHINA SEA (Jan. 12, 2024) Damage Controlman 3rd Class Dalton Simpson, from Toccoa, Georgia, collects a sample of fuel to inspect for impurities during a replenishment-at-sea with Military Sealift Command fleet replenishment oiler USNS John Ericsson (T-AO 194) aboard Arleigh Burke-class guided-missile destroyer USS Sterett (DDG 104). Sterett is assigned to Carrier Strike Group ONE and deployed to the U.S. 7th Fleet area of operations in support of a free and open Indo-Pacific.
